One of the key take-away points raised during the meeting is the need to emulate the current form of University-Industry Collaboration between UTM Ocean Thermal Energy Centre and Infrakomas Group of Companies.  The financing of a Research Officer at the Centre, for instance, is being undertaken by the Company, and whose function is largely to dedicate himself in the on-going pre-feasibility study of a commercialised OTEC Project in the South-East Asian Region.  Such a financial-institutional arrangement could be extended to a number of projects, and thus, could help not only to increase the capacity of both entities, private corporation and public-university, but also to expedite the urgency of commercialising emerging technologies and results of R&D.
